Bitcoin es dinero programable pero hasta la fecha prácticamente solo se usa como haciamos con las monedas metálicas:
intercambiamos monedas (Oro 1.0)
pero digitalmente (Oro 2.0)
¿Por qué decimos que es programable entonces? Pues bien, en el pod de hoy junto a José Luís Landabaso explicamos por qué estamos utilizando bitcoin muy por debajo de su capacidad y cómo Miniscript una invención de Wuille, Poelstra y Sankjet nos permite desde ya llevarlo a otro nivel y empezar a utilizar dinero programable de verdad.
Un pod que empieza siendo para todos los públicos y que a partir de la hora escala su complejidad. En la versión que realizaré para youtube tendrá mucho contenido gráfico que todavía no he realizado pero que espero ir haciendo estos días y que iré publicando también por aquí.
LINKS:
Twitter de José Luis Landabaso: / landabaso
Su web: https://bitcoinerlab.com/guides
Otros recursos imprescindibles para aprender Miniscript:
https://bitcoin.sipa.be/miniscript
https://miniscript.fun
https://bitcoindevkit.org/bdkcli/pla...
https://min.sc/
https://blog.summerofbitcoin.org/mini...
Este podcast ha sido posible gracias a mis Sponsors. Todos son servicios que utilizo y que te recomiendo. Si les utilizas te llevas un gran servicio y apoyas también al pod:
→ Compra Bitcoin sin KYC en HodlHodl: https://bit.ly/hodlhodlluna
— — Cómo comprar en Hodlhodl https://bit.ly/ComoComprarHodlHodl
→ Vive con Bitcoin en Bitrefill: https://bit.ly/Luna_Bitrefill
→ Custodia tus bitcoin con Coldcard de Coinkite: https://bit.ly/coinkiteluna
→ Ven a BtcPrague conference conmigo: https://bit.ly/btcprague_luna 10% con código LUNATICOIN
Escúchame en Fountain aquí https://bit.ly/Fountain_Lunaticoin
→ Más información en mi BLOG https://bit.ly/LunaticoinBLOG
→ Twitter: / lunaticoin
→ Nostr: https://bit.ly/Nostr_Luna
→ Apoya el podcast en Patreon https://bit.ly/Patreon_Luna
→ Apoyame en Lightning con Mensaje https://getalby.com/p/lunaticoin
⚡[email protected]
MINUTAJE
00:00:00 Introducción
00:04:22 SOBRE TI
00:05:03 ¿Cuál es tu Background?
00:12:55 · BDK
00:13:12 · Libwally
00:14:07 MINISCRIPT PARA TODOS
00:14:41 Dinero programable
00:15:33 ¿Cuál es la parte programable de Bitcoin?
00:17:22 · Lenguaje programación, compilador y un interprete
00:17:52 En qué consiste Bitcoin Script
00:19:01 · Node Runners
00:21:12 ¿Qué es Bitcoin Script?
00:22:11 · Bajo nivel vs Alto nivel
00:25:02 Los 3 elementos de la programabilidad
00:26:18 ¿Por qué no utilizamos de forma generalizada Smart Contracts en Bitcoin?
00:29:27 Los problemas de Bitcoin SCRIPT
00:29:50 · Difícil de analizar
00:30:24 · No sabes cómo construir las condiciones de desbloqueo
00:33:12 · Opcodes de Timelocks
00:37:04 ¿Qué es Miniscript?
00:37:30 · Evita crear scripts NO gastables
00:37:54 · Es fácilmente legible
00:38:13 · Es componible
00:38:29 · Soluciona ataques de maleabilidad
00:39:33 Miniscript = programar más fácil
00:40:53 ¿La gente va a llegar a ver el impacto de Miniscript o solo es para programadores?
00:41:33 Miniscript Inside
00:41:55 ¿Dónde verá la utilidad el usuario de tener Miniscript?
00:44:06 El nuevo paradigma de las wallets
00:44:20 · De 1224 palabras a...
00:44:37 · ... más una receta
00:44:56 ¿Qué ejemplos de wallets tendriamos con Miniscript?
00:46:25 · Wallet con apertura retardada
00:47:18 · Wallet con herencia programada
00:50:15 El estado de Miniscript a abril de 2023
00:51:03 · Multifirma en decadencia
00:53:42 · Wallet anti perdida
00:55:41 Rob Hamilton y el uso de Miniscript en empresas
00:56:07 · Wallet Poliza de Seguros
00:58:46 · Wallet custodia empresas
01:00:34 · And y or + Timelocks, Haslocks y Keys
01:01:42 · Rob Hamilton "Miniscript maximiza la utilidad de bitcoin"
01:02:30 · REF Tapscript miniscript
01:02:42 · REF Simplicity
01:04:40 La metáfora de la pradera
01:09:52 Sobre la sensibilidad de la información de las recetas
01:10:46 Ordinals para guardar recetas de Miniscript
01:18:37 MINISCRIPT TÉCNICO
01:19:07 Anatomía de Miniscript
01:19:15 LINKS de información de miniscript: Pieter Wuille, Citadel Dispath, Summer of Bitcoin, Bitbox
01:20:04 Policy Language
01:20:38 · la palabra "Policy"
01:22:09 Miniscript NO ES policy language
01:25:15 Policy y Miniscript se parecen un montón
01:29:02 Las capas de Miniscript
01:30:53 La prioridad (@) del Policy Language
01:34:08 Miniscript te ayuda a las condiciones de desbloqueo
01:34:55 NUEVO PARADIGMA WALLETS
01:35:58 LINK Andrew Chow Advancing Bitcoin
01:36:29 Del modelo Key Centric a Script Centric
01:37:07 Los 3 avances clave del cambio
01:37:24 1. PSBT
01:39:07 · Metadata de los PSBT
01:39:35 2. Output Script Descriptors
01:40:03 · Dorothy y los BIPS
01:42:31 3. Miniscript
01:48:02 Simplificación de las Keys en Miniscript
01:51:17 Los problemas de intrerfaz de usuario que se nos vienen
01:55:16 ¿Cómo podemos testear Miniscript ahora?
01:56:19 · Liana
01:56:35 · BitcoinerLab